Lukas Jasek has been a prospect that I’ve been lowkey excited for for a few years. As he finished up his first season in the professional Czech league, a trip over to the Utica Comets is what he was greeted with. Now, after two games of AHL play, the 20-year-old right-winger has scored five points in as little as four periods of play. Meanwhile, the Kelowna Rockets got swept in the first round of the WHL playoffs, so forward Kole Lind made his debut earlier today.
